Key Responsibilities Clinical Trial Coordination Coordinate assigned clinical research studies in accordance with study protocols, Good Clinical Practice (GCP), FDA regulations, IRB requirements, and site standard operating procedures. Develop a thorough understanding of assigned protocols, including inclusion/exclusion criteria, study procedures, visit schedules, safety requirements, and study endpoints. Participate in a study from start to finish: study start-up activities, site initiation visits, investigator meetings, monitoring visits, and study close-out activities. Prepare study-specific source documents, visit materials, supplies, and other materials necessary for successful study execution. Coordinate and conduct study visits while ensuring that all protocol-required procedures are completed accurately and within required timeframes. Maintain study calendars and ensure that protocol visits and procedures occur within required study windows. Research Subject Recruitment & Care Assist with identification, recruitment, and pre-screening of potential study subjects. Coordinate scheduling, appointment reminders, follow-up visits, and subject communications throughout study participation. Ensure that appropriate informed consent is obtained and documented before study-related procedures are performed. Serve as a primary point of contact for study participants for study-related questions and scheduling. Promote an exceptional subject experience while maintaining strict adherence to research protocols and regulatory requirements. Clinical Procedures Based upon training, competency, protocol requirements, and applicable licensure: Obtain and document vital signs. Perform blood draws and specimen collection. Perform ECG/EKG testing when required. Process laboratory specimens, including centrifugation, preparation, storage, accountability, and shipment. Coordinate courier services and laboratory shipments. Assist the investigator with protocol-specific clinical assessments and procedures. Perform other study-specific procedures following appropriate training and documentation of competency. Data Collection & Documentation Maintain accurate, complete, and contemporaneous source documentation in accordance with ALCOA-C principles and Good Clinical Practice. Enter study data into electronic or paper Case Report Forms (CRFs/eCRFs). Review study data for accuracy and completeness. Respond to sponsor and CRO data queries accurately and within required timelines. Maintain subject screening, enrollment, visit, and other study-specific logs. Ensure that study-related reports, laboratory results, and other clinical information are reviewed by the investigator within required timeframes. Regulatory & Safety Responsibilities Maintain regulatory documentation and study files throughout the lifecycle of each clinical trial. Assist with preparation and submission of regulatory documents to sponsors, CROs, and IRBs. Maintain current training records, delegation logs, regulatory binders, and essential study documents. Identify and promptly communicate adverse events, serious adverse events, protocol deviations, and other safety concerns to the Principal Investigator and Lead CRC. Assist with required documentation and reporting of adverse events and serious adverse events according to protocol, sponsor, IRB, FDA, and site requirements. Maintain strict confidentiality of protected health information, sponsor confidential information, and proprietary study information. Investigational Product & Study Supplies Maintain receipt, storage, preparation, dispensing, return, and accountability of investigational products and study devices. Maintain required investigational product and device accountability documentation. Monitor temperature-controlled investigational products, specimens, and study supplies and maintain required temperature documentation. Monitor study inventory and coordinate reordering of supplies to prevent interruptions in study activities. Sponsor & CRO Collaboration Communicate professionally and effectively with study sponsors, CROs, monitors, investigators, and other research personnel. Prepare for and participate in monitoring visits. Respond promptly to monitoring findings and assist with resolution of outstanding study issues. Maintain organized and inspection-ready research records. Keep the Principal Investigator and Lead CRC informed of study progress, subject issues, protocol concerns, and operational challenges.
